So apparently just yesterday the original Rainbow Mountains were opened again. However, we really enjoyed the Palccoyo Rainbow Mountains. From Cusco it was around a 4h drive. Especially the last 2 hours were rather tough with a very rough road and lots of curves. However, it was so much worth it. The bus drove us to 4.800m and from there a rather easy (based on walking - but tough based on oxygen) hike started to see 4 different viewpoints. 3 different Rainbow Mountains and the stone Forrest on 5.000m from where you can see everything. I really enjoyed this and it was my top trip of you like nature...
